Q. Write a short note on heat sink
For transistors handling small signals ,the power dissipated at the collector is small.Such transistors have little chances of thermal runaway .However in power transistors ,the power dissipated at the collector junction is larger .This may cause the junction temperature to rise to a dangerous level .We can increase the power handling capacity of a transistor if we make a suitable provision for rapid conduction of heat away from the junction .This can be achieved by using a sheet of metal called heat sink.As the power dissipated within a transistor is predominantly the power dissipated at its collector base junction ,sometimes the collector of the power transistor is connected to its metallic base The case of the transistor is then bolted on to a sheet of metal .The sheet serves a heat sink. Connecting heat sink to a transistor increases the area from which heat is to be transferred to the atmosphere .Heat moves from the transistor to the heat sink by conduction ,and the it is removed from sink to the ambient by convection and radiation.
